A pilot light on a Rheem water heater won't light or stay lit for various reasons, such as a blocked gas line, a faulty thermocouple or a draft. Gas water heaters can encounter problems, leading to a lack of hot water. Here are troubleshooting steps to fix it. Check the Gas Supply: Ensure that the gas supply to the heater is on and that there are no gas leaks. Pilot Light Inspection: If the pilot light is out, relight it following the manufacturer's instructions. Step-by-step Guide To Relight Pilot Light. columbus ohio premium outlets Turn thermostat dial clockwise to increase temp. One way to adjust the temperature on an electric Rheem hot water heater is by turning the thermostat dial. The thermostat dial is usually located on the front of the unit and is marked with temperature settings.
